Croatian vs Immigrants from Northern Europe Receiving Food Stamps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 374,551,597 people shows a mild positive correlation between the proportion of Croatians and percentage of population receiving government assistance and/or food stamps in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.380 and weighted average of 9.6%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 475,099,047 people shows a very strong positive correlation between the proportion of Immigrants from Northern Europe and percentage of population receiving government assistance and/or food stamps in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.859 and weighted average of 9.2%, a difference of 4.6%.
